1. Look for the Serial Number
The first step in identifying a communication cable model is to locate the serial number. Serial numbers are usually printed on the cable itself or on a label attached to it. The serial number contains vital information about the manufacturer, model, and year of production.
2. Check the Manufacturer's Website
Many manufacturers publish detailed information about their products, including communication cable models, on their official websites. To identify the communication cable model, visit the website of the manufacturer and search for the product using the serial number or other unique identifiers. The website may also provide specifications, pictures, and user manuals related to the cable.

4. Examine the Cable's Physical Features
The physical appearance of a communication cable can also provide clues about its model. Common features to look out for include:

c) Shielding: Cables with shielding (such as twisted pairs) are used for transmitting signals over long distances or in environments with interference from other electrical devices.
d) Connector type: Different connector types (e.g., RJ45, BNC, LC) are used for different purposes and signal types. For example, RJ45 connectors are commonly used for Ethernet connections, while BNC connectors are for coaxial cable connections.
